The primary goal of this position is to manage the complex administrative and compliance-driven processes required for healthcare professionals to practice and for the organization to receive payment.Provider Credentialing (Verification and Compliance)Credentialing is the process of verifying a healthcare provider's qualifications to ensure they meet professional and regulatory standards. The Credentialing Specialist is responsible for coordinating, processing, and tracking healthcare provider licenses (MDs, DOs, NPs, RNs, etc.) across multiple U.S. states, including through licensure compacts (IMLC/NLC). This role ensures timely, accurate, and compliant onboarding and re-credentialing of providers in accordance with regulatory and organizational standardsKey Responsibilities:1.
